1. The Data Discipline: First-Party is the New Gold Standard
The Core Shift: From Tracking Users (Third-Party Cookies) to Owning Relationships (First-Party Data).
The death of the third-party cookie isn’t coming; it’s already here. This is the single biggest strategic pivot in paid advertising. Without the ability to track users across every website they visit, AI-driven targeting and remarketing fall apart.
- The Modern Necessity: You must prioritize First-Party Data—information you collect directly, consensually, and compliantly (emails from sign-ups, purchase history, etc.).
- The UX/UI Imperative: Your website needs to be a First-Party Data Magnet. This means creating high-value exchanges: gated content, loyalty programs, personalized quizzes, and transparent consent mechanisms. You’re trading value for data.
- The AI Fuel: AI systems like Performance Max feed on this clean, rich data (via Customer Match lists and Enhanced Conversions) to find lookalike audiences and target high-intent users while respecting privacy. If you feed it junk, the AI spits out poor results.
2. The Automation Command: From Bids to Conversion Value
The Core Shift: From Manual Bidding to Smart Bidding (Target ROAS/CPA).
In 2025, you are not paid to manage bids; you are paid to define the value of a conversion. Smart Bidding strategies like Target ROAS (Return on Ad Spend) and Maximize Conversion Value are the norm.
- The Reality Check: Google’s algorithms process millions of signals in milliseconds—location, device, time of day, current search trend—to set a bid. No human can compete with that speed and scale.
- Your New Role: Your strategic focus must be on feeding the AI clear signals about what success looks like. This means setting up conversion tracking with specific values (e.g., an e-book download is worth $5; a final purchase is worth $100).

3. The Creative Mandate: Asset Richness Drives Scale
The Core Shift: From Single, Static Ads to Dynamic Asset Groups.
The Performance Max and Demand Gen campaigns demand massive amounts of high-quality creative input—multiple headlines, descriptions, landscape images, square images, and videos.
- The Creative Imperative: The AI’s job is to dynamically mix and match these assets to create the perfect ad for the user’s specific context. Your creative differentiation is the new bidding strategy. The more diverse and high-performing your asset library, the better the AI can personalize the ad.
- The Content Expert’s Duty: You must constantly test and refresh assets. Generative AI tools are excellent for producing dozens of copy variations, but human judgment is still essential for ensuring the creative output is on-brand, authentic, and emotionally engaging. Do not let the machine write your core brand story.
- Pro-Tip: Short-form, high-quality video (under 15 seconds) is critical. Campaigns with video assets consistently outperform those without them, leveraging the high-engagement placements on YouTube and Display.
4. The Strategic Integration: SEO and PPC are Now Inseparable
The Core Shift: From Two Separate Silos to A Unified Search Funnel.
PPC data and organic data are now two sides of the same coin, especially with AI algorithms that value Topical Authority across both paid and organic search.
- PPC Informs SEO: High-converting, expensive keywords identified in your paid campaigns should be prioritized for your long-term organic content strategy. You pay to test; you build content to own.
- SEO Informs PPC: A high Quality Score—critical for reducing CPC—is determined, in part, by the relevance and user experience (UX) of your landing pages. Strong organic content and fast, well-designed landing pages built for conversion (your SEO/UX foundation) drastically lower your paid costs.

5. The Measurement Evolution: Full-Funnel Attribution
The Core Shift: From Last-Click Tracking to Modeled & Multi-Touch Attribution.
With users jumping across devices and channels (social, search, display), the old “last-click wins” model is obsolete.
- The Necessity: You must move to data-driven attribution models (standard in GA4) that assign credit to every touchpoint in the customer journey. This provides a more honest view of which campaigns truly initiate and influence a conversion, not just which one got the final click.
- The Outcome: This reveals the true ROI of upper-funnel campaigns (like brand building on YouTube or Display) that historically looked “unprofitable” under last-click rules. The goal is a high blended ROAS across all channels, not just a high ROAS on Search.
